@charset "utf-8";
/* CSS Document */

/***** 图片引用区 *****/
.focus .picArea .current .curVideo,.fi04_1 .fi_pointer { background:url(../../images/channel.png) no-repeat;}
.entTit{ background:url(../../images/ent/entBg.png) repeat-x;}
.entTit a,.entTit .entStar,.entTit em { background:url(../../images/ent/entBg.png) no-repeat;}
.piaoPh .ctrlPh a:hover ,.piaoPh .ctrlPh a.cur,.listTop b{ background:url(../../images/ent/ent.png) repeat-x top;}
.pkTai .picAll .buy,.survey .starBtn { background:url(../../images/btn.png);}
/***** 第一部分 *****/
.conFirst { width:950px; margin:0px auto 12px; overflow:hidden; height:465px;}
.conFirst .leftFirst { width:550px; float:left; }
.conFirst .rightFirst { width:380px; float:left;display:inline; margin-left:14px;}

/*焦点图*/
.focusArea { width:550px; height:465px; position:relative; overflow:hidden; margin:0 0 12px; padding:0; border:none;}
.fi04_1 .fi_pointer {background-position:-391px -0px;cursor: pointer;height: 103px;position: absolute;
top: -10px;width: 138px;z-index: -1;}
/**/
.firNews { width:379px; height:470px; text-align:center; overflow:hidden;}
.firNews h1 { font-size:18px !important; font-family:SimHei, MsYahei,; font-weight:normal; overflow:hidden; white-space:nowrap; height:30px; line-height:40px; width:379px; margin:12px auto 7px auto;}
.firNews h1 a {font-size:18px !important;font-family:SimHei, MsYahei; font-weight:normal;}
.firNews h3 { font-size:14px; font-weight:bold; color:#516e8f; border-bottom:#cfd8e2 1px solid; text-indent:5px;}
.firNews h5 { height:60px; color:#666 !important; line-height:20px; font-weight:normal !important; font-size:12px; overflow:hidden; text-align:left;}
.firNews h5 a {  color:#666 ; line-height:20px; text-align:left;}
.firNews h5 a:hover { color:#990000 !important;}
.firNews h5 em { color:#666;  margin:0 9px 0 5px; text-decoration:none; white-space:nowrap; line-height:20px;}
.firNews h5 em a{ color:#990000;  margin:0 3px; text-decoration:none; white-space:nowrap;}
.firNews h5 em a:hover { text-decoration:underline;}
/**/
.firNewsList { padding:0 0 0 13px; height:360px; overflow:hidden; margin:0 0 10px;}
.firNewsList ul { padding:10px 0;}
.iconBoxT14 li { width:349px; overflow:hidden; white-space:nowrap; margin:0; padding:0; }
.iconBoxT14 li strong { color:#1275b3; float:left; font-family:"宋体"; font-weight:normal; text-indent:0; font-size:14px; margin-left:2px;}
.iconBoxT14 li a {font-size:14px; white-space:nowrap;}
.iconBoxT14 li em { width:86px; color:#063468; font-size:14px;  float:right; text-indent:0; }
.iconBoxT14 li em a { width:auto; padding:0 6px 0 0; text-align:center; overflow:hidden; white-space:nowrap; text-decoration:underline;}
.iconBoxT14 li em i { padding:0 0 0 6px; font:normal; text-decoration; font-style:normal; text-align:center; overflow:hidden; color:#990000; font-size:14px; }

/*图文混排*/
.picText { height:auto;}
.picText ul{ padding:0; margin:0;}
.picText li { width:276px; height:130px; display:block; float:left;  overflow:hidden; white-space:normal !important;}
.picText h1 {font-size:14px; font-weight:bold;width:270px !important; line-height:30px; white-space:nowrap; overflow:hidden; height:30px;}
.picText h1 a{font-size:14px; font-weight:bold;line-height:30px; white-space:nowrap; overflow:hidden;}
.picText img { width:130px; height:85px; float:left; border:#ccc 1px solid;}
.picText h5 { width:137px; float:right; height:80px; margin:2px 0; overflow:hidden; line-height:20px; font-weight:normal;}

/**/
.iconBox li{ width:276px; overflow:hidden;}
/*---三栏---*/
/*内容左侧*/
.conLeft { float:left; width:300px; overflow:hidden;}
.conLeft li { overflow:hidden; white-space:nowrap;}
.conLeft h1 { font-weight:bold; font-size:12px; white-space:nowrap; overflow:hidden; width:270px;}
.conLeft strong { font-weight:normal;}
/*内容中间*/
.conCenter { float:left; width:320px; overflow:hidden; display:inline; margin-left:15px;}
.conCenter .starNews{ margin-bottom:0px;}
/*内容右侧*/
.conRight { float:right; width:300px; overflow:hidden;}

/*图片列表*/
.picList { width:278px; overflow:hidden;}/*liu20111117 add .picList*/
.picList ul { margin:0 -4px !important;}
.picList li { width:132px; height:115px; margin: 5px 5px 5px 6px;_margin: 5px 3px 5px 4px;}

/*----板块高度----*/
.conSec{ overflow:hidden; width:950px; margin:0 auto 12px;}

/*中间*/
.starPl ul{ margin:10px 0;}
.entNewsList .iconBoxT14 { height:118px; margin:5px 0;}
.entNewsList .iconBoxT14 li { width:293px;}
.starGj .picText,.starGn .picText,.starGt .picText{ margin-bottom:12px; width:300px; overflow:hidden;}
.starGj .picText h1,.starGn .picText h1,.starGt .picText h1{ width:150px!important; height:26px; line-height:26px;}
.starGj .picText h1 a,.starGn .picText h1 a,.starGt .picText h1 a{line-height:26px;}
.starGj .picText h5,.starGn .picText h5,.starGt .picText h5{ width:157px; height:60px; margin:0px; }
.textR{ float:right; width:160px;}

.starHot { height:355px ; overflow:hidden;}
.starHot .picText{ width:278px; overflow:hidden; margin-bottom:12px;}

/*调查*/
.survey { height:210px; overflow:hidden;}
.survey h1 {font-size:12px; font-weight:bold;width:270px !important; line-height:30px; white-space:nowrap; overflow:hidden; height:30px; margin:0 auto; text-align:center;}
.survey h1 a{font-size:12px; font-weight:bold;line-height:30px; white-space:nowrap; overflow:hidden;}
.survey li { background:none; text-indent:8px; width:266px; position:relative; overflow:hidden;}
.survey li a{ display:block; padding-left:18px; position:relative; width:248px;}
.survey input{position:absolute; border:none;}

.survey .btn{ width:150px; margin:10px 0 0 80px;}
.survey .btn a{ line-height:20px; color:#990000;}
.survey .btn .starBtn{  text-align:center; line-height:20px; display:inline-block; background-position:-140px -105px; width:54px; height:20px; margin-right:10px; color:#000; }

/*独家报道*/
.duJia { height:305px; overflow:hidden;}
.duJia .left ,.tuShuo .left { width:272px;text-align:center; display:block; overflow:hidden; margin:0 auto;}
.tuShuo .left { margin:0 auto 5px;}
.duJia .left img ,.tuShuo .left img { width:270px; height:176px; border:#ccc 1px solid;}
.duJia .left a ,.tuShuo .left a { display:block; width:272px; height:178px; overflow:hidden; text-align:center;}
.duJia .left .txt ,.tuShuo .left .txt { height:25px; line-height:25px; overflow:hidden; font-size:14px; font-weight:bold; margin:7px 0 4px 0;}
.duJia h5 ,.tuShuo h5 { width:278px;  height:40px; margin:2px 0; overflow:hidden; line-height:20px; font-weight:normal; text-align:left;}
.duJia h5 a ,.tuShuo h5 a { text-align:left!important; display:inline!important;}

/**/
.movieHot { height:295px; overflow:hidden;}
.starPl { height:195px; overflow:hidden;}
.photo { height:175px; overflow:hidden;}
.entEvent { height:175px; overflow:hidden;}
.starGj ,.starGn ,.starGt  { height:387px; overflow:hidden;}
.tuShuo { height:432px; overflow:hidden;}